SCI 1100 - Integrative Science (1) Integration of the various disciplines within the College of Science to address global problems. Learn how science evolves through research & development and about its implementation in society. Career development, promotion of life-long learning skills and work ethic that will enable students to be successful not only in college, but throughout their lives. Field trips. Strongly recommended for freshmen in the Science Educational Enhancement Services (SEES) program. SCI 1100/1100A and 1110A together satisfy GE Area E.
Corequisite(s): SCI 1100A . GE Area(s): E Component(s): Lecture Grading Basis: Graded Only Repeat for Credit: May be taken only once Note(s): SCI 1100/1100A and 1110A together satisfy GE Area E.
